Evokings is an organic house producer working within the intersection of deep, textured soundscapes and rhythmic minimalism. Their work emphasizes natural instrumentation and evolving atmospheric layers characteristic of the broader organic house movement.

Evokings's tracks in our catalog range from 120 to 125 BPM, with a median of 123 BPM. Across 3 tracks, the most common range falls in the 125–130 BPM bucket.
Evokings's tracks are mostly in minor keys (67% minor across 3 tracks). The most common single key is 11A (F♯ Minor) with 2 tracks.
